Just sharing this because helpful to some, just an individual consumer who have used the service below more than once, and not work for Walmart nor have any financial ties, not even a stockholder.
If live in Fairfax Co. or No. VA., you can get Walmart's nonperishable grocery, over the counter drug store items, and other household goods by ordering at walmart.com now with free 2-day shipping (Walmart uses Fedex) to home with $35 order minimum at Walmart store prices. They do not have fresh grocery delivery here yet, except for pickup at the Dulles Town Center and Fredericksburg stores.
1. This is for nonperishable groceries. This is not fruits and vegetables, meats, frozen, refrigerated, or breads available through Giant Peapod, Safeway, or Amazon Fresh. With Walmart unlike the others, no annual membership nor delivery fees nor tipping the Fedex driver. With Walmart though, you can add on to your order household goods, office supplies, toys, CDs/AV items, etc.
2. You can order packaged, boxed, or canned goods.
* If canned goods, sometimes have to order in multiples of four to prevent shifting during shipping. You can order canned or bottled juice (not refrigerated), but water is premium prices, and soft drinks/sodas that people buy a lot not available through Fedex shipping (likely Walmart's contract with Fedex to keeping shipping weights under control).
* You can order paper towels, napkins, toilet paper, even laundry detergent, and some other bulk items.
3. Items that qualify for free shipping are ones listed sold by walmart.com, not by third party sellers. Especially some over the counter medicines are sold by third party sellers. Seller walmart.com or someone else will be listed by each item you are buying. With walmart.com items, you get their low prices, but if third party seller, prices are often higher.
4. They actually package the stuff pretty well. Say if it was a bottle of liquid household cleaner, they will have the lids/openings sealed with tape to prevent spillage during shipping. Look of rolled crumpled paper inside each box to fill the empty space in each box to prevent shipping shifting.
5. Delivery will likely come in more than one box and more than one Fedex driver. 2-shiping does not include Sundays, so if order on Friday, delivery will not be until Monday. Fedex tracking number provided through email for all shipments. For No. VA, most often the goods from a warehouse in PA, but some items will come from warehouses across the US. Like any Fedex, UPS, or USPS, delivery is to the door only, not inside your home like Peapod or Safeway.
6. You can pay with most any major credit or debit card online. Believe Walmart gift cards are also accepted, but have not tried that. They do not accept paper manufacturer coupons on grocery type items sold through website, perhaps sometime digital coupons for say electronic type items, but have not tried that.

If by slight chance an issue with your order, only one time out of several deliveries minor shipping damage, you may call Walmart online customer service at 1-800-925-6278 or on the website via email or chat (chat is limited to most daytime and evening hours). Representatives are US based, many in Orlando, FL. You can request a refund or replacement, or even return some unwanted item to the local Walmart stores (like return restrictions apply as with to in-store purchases).
